Today, we dive into the importance of cryptographic security, especially in the realm of crypto exchange analytics.</p><h2>What Are Cross–chain Bridges?</h2><p>In simple terms, cross–chain bridges facilitate the transfer of assets between different blockchains, much like how you exchange money in a foreign country. They allow users to move cryptocurrencies seamlessly across different blockchain networks. However, these transactions aren‘t without risks.</p><h2>Vulnerabilities in 2025: What Has Changed?</h2><p>With the rise of decentralized finance (DeFi), new risks have emerged. We reference CoinGecko data to illustrate how these vulnerabilities have increased alongside DeFi’s growth.</p><h2>The Role of Zero–Knowledge Proofs</h2><p>Using zero–knowledge proofs is like asking a bank for a loan without revealing your entire financial history. This technique can help minimize data exposure while still proving that your transaction is legitimate. In the context of crypto exchanges, utilizing zero–knowledge proofs enhances anonymity and secures the integrity of transactions, a crucial advancement as cybersecurity threats evolve.</p><h2>Future Trends: Understanding Energy Use in PoS Mechanisms</h2><p>Considering the rise of Proof of Stake (PoS) mechanisms, it‘s vital to analyze their energy consumption compared to traditional mining methods.
